Treatment Options for Hand Bone

Managing a metacarpal fracture involves a range of treatment approaches tailored to the severity and location of the break. Conservative methods are often employed for less severe fractures, involving immobilization using a sling to restrict movement and allow healing. In cases where the fracture is more severe, surgery may be necessary. This can involve plating the fractured bone fragments together to promote proper alignment and healing.

  • Pain management through medication and ice packs is a common part of treatment, regardless of the chosen approach.
  • Rehabilitation exercises may be prescribed following immobilization or surgery to restore function in the hand.

Managing Pain and Recovery After a Metacarpal Fracture

Pain after a metacarpal fracture can be significant. Immobilizing your finger with a splint or cast is crucial for the first few weeks to allow the fracture to heal properly. During this period, you may experience discomfort. Over-the-counter pain relievers like ibuprofen or acetaminophen can help alleviate your discomfort.

It's important to lift your injured hand above your heart as much as feasible to reduce swelling. Apply ice packs for 15-20 minutes at a time, several times a day, to further manage inflammation.

As your fracture heals, you may gradually restart gentle hand exercises as recommended by your doctor. This will help enhance your finger's range of motion and strength. Be patient and consistent with your rehabilitation, and follow your doctor's instructions carefully to ensure a full and successful recovery.
